System for treating ammonia-containing waste gas of PEVCD process by utilizing low-quality fluorine-containing waste water in photovoltaic industry

Technical Problem

In the photovoltaic industry, treating low-quality fluoride-containing wastewater and ammonia-containing waste gas generated by PECVD processes separately is costly and uneconomical, and the existing independent treatment lines lead to resource waste.

Method used

Design a system to combine the treatment of low-quality fluoride-containing wastewater and ammonia-containing waste gas. The ammonia-containing waste gas is absorbed by the fluoride-containing wastewater, and ammonium bifluoride product is produced by using components such as membrane solid-liquid concentration and separation, electrodialysis, and crystallization drying.

Benefits of technology

The combined treatment of wastewater and waste gas has been achieved, producing ammonium bifluoride products, which have good environmental protection and economic benefits, and reduce treatment costs.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The utility model relates to environmental protection technical field, concretely relates to a system of treating PEVCD process ammonia -containing waste gas by low -quality fluorine -containing wastewater of photovoltaic industry. BACKGROUND

[0002] Photovoltaic industry produces a large amount of fluorine-containing wastewater in the production process, the fluorine ion concentration in these wastewater is high, if directly discharging into the environment, can cause serious pollution to water body, influence water quality safety and ecological balance, ammonia-containing waste gas produced in the process of PECVD has pungent smell and toxicity, if directly discharging into the atmosphere, can cause harm to human health, such as causing respiratory diseases, so that the fluorine-containing wastewater produced in photovoltaic industry and the ammonia-containing waste gas produced in the process of PECVD need to be treated before being discharged externally.

[0003] The existing low-quality fluorine-containing wastewater produced in photovoltaic industry and the ammonia-containing waste gas produced in the process of PECVD are treated by two independent treatment lines, which leads to high treatment cost and lack of the effect of secondary economic benefit creation, therefore the system of treating PEVCD process ammonia -containing waste gas by low -quality fluorine -containing wastewater of photovoltaic industry is proposed. [0018] To make the technical means, creative features, objectives and effects of this utility model easier to understand, the present utility model will be further described below in conjunction with specific embodiments.

[0019] like Figure 1 As shown, the present invention discloses a system for treating ammonia-containing waste gas from the PEVCD process using low-quality fluoride-containing wastewater from the photovoltaic industry. The system includes a wastewater conveying pipe 1 for fluoride-containing wastewater, an 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2, a membrane solid-liquid concentration and separation device 3, an electrodialysis unit 12, a wastewater storage tank 4 for high-concentration fluoride-containing wastewater, a crystallization section 6, a drying section 7, and a wastewater station 11. The output end of the wastewater conveying pipe 1 is connected to the inlet end of the 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2, serving as the absorbent for the ammonia-containing waste gas. The inlet end of the 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2 is connected to a waste gas pipe 21 for the ammonia-containing waste gas to enter. The discharge end of the 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2 is connected to the inlet end of the membrane solid-liquid concentration and separation device 3. The filtration and discharge end of the membrane solid-liquid concentration and separation device 3 is connected to the electrodialysis unit 12. The discharge end of the electrodialysis unit 12 is connected to the inlet end of the wastewater storage tank 4. The waste liquid discharge end of the membrane solid-liquid concentration and separation device 3 is connected to a centrifuge 9.

[0020] In use, a set of treatment systems for ammonia-containing waste gas generated by PEVCD process using low-quality fluorine-containing waste water generated in photovoltaic industry is provided by the components such as waste water conveying pipe 1, 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2, membrane type solid-liquid concentration separation device 3, electrodialyzer 12, waste water storage tank 4, crystallization part 6, drying part 7 and waste water station 11, and the treatment system can produce ammonium bifluoride product while treating fluorine-containing waste water and ammonia-containing waste gas, has good environmental protection and good economic benefits, and has high practicability.

[0021] The low-quality fluorine-containing waste water generated in photovoltaic industry is conveyed to the 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2 through the waste water conveying pipe 1, so that the low-quality fluorine-containing waste water generated in photovoltaic industry is used as the absorption liquid of the 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2 for treating waste gas, the ammonia-containing waste gas is sprayed, the ammonia-containing waste gas is sprayed by the fluorine-containing waste water and falls to the bottom of the 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2, and the 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2 is discharged to the membrane type solid-liquid concentration separation device 3, after being treated by the membrane type solid-liquid concentration separation device 3, the filtered solution enters the electrodialyzer 12 for electrodialysis concentration treatment, and then enters the waste water storage tank 4 for storage, and the high-concentration waste material generated after being filtered by the membrane type solid-liquid concentration separation device 3 is sent to the centrifugal separator 9 for centrifugal separation treatment.

[0022] The utility model still includes, the liquid outlet of waste water storage tank 4 is connected with concentration evaporator 5, the liquid outlet of concentration evaporator 5 is connected with crystallization part 6, the exhaust end of crystallization part 6 is connected with the air inlet of 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2;

[0023] In use, the waste water discharged from the waste water storage tank 4 is further concentrated by the concentration evaporator 5, the concentration of ammonium bifluoride is improved, the ammonium bifluoride solution with improved concentration is subjected to-5 DEG C crystallization and centrifugal treatment by the crystallization part 6, with the decrease of temperature, the solubility of ammonium bifluoride decreases, and crystallization and precipitation start, and then centrifugal solid-liquid separation is carried out.

[0024] The utility model still includes, the drying part 7 is fluidized bed dryer or vacuum rake dryer, and a conveying line is built between the treatment end of the crystallization part 6 and the drying part 7.

[0025] The exhaust end of the drying part 7 is connected with a condenser 13, the liquid outlet of the condenser 13 is connected with the liquid inlet of the concentration evaporator 5, and the air inlet of the 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2 is connected with the exhaust end of the condenser 13.

[0026] In use, the crystallized ammonium bifluoride raw material is dried by the drying part 7 to obtain ammonium bifluoride product.

[0027] The utility model also includes, the waste liquid discharge end of concentrated evaporimeter 5 and crystallization part 6 is connected with the transfer tank 8 for collecting waste liquid for collecting waste liquid, the liquid end of transfer tank 8 is connected with centrifugal separator 9, the liquid end of centrifugal separator 9 is connected with the water washing storage tank 10 with agitator, the liquid end of water washing storage tank 10 is connected with waste water station 11.

[0028] In use, the low concentration waste liquid generated after concentration and centrifugal treatment of the concentrated evaporimeter 5 and the crystallization part 6 is temporarily stored in the transfer tank 8, the waste material sent by the membrane type solid-liquid concentration separation device 3 and the transfer tank 8 is centrifugally separated by the centrifugal separator 9, so that the liquid material and the solid material are separated, and the waste water generated by the centrifugal separator 9 is fully stirred and homogenized by the water washing storage tank 10 with an agitator, and then sent to the waste water station 11 for treatment.

[0029] In use, the low quality low concentration fluorine-containing waste water generated in the photovoltaic industry is transported to the 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2 through the waste water conveying pipe 1, the low concentration fluorine-containing waste water is used as the absorption liquid for treating the waste gas of the 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2, the ammonia-containing waste gas generated in the PEVCD process is sprayed, the ammonia-containing waste gas is sprayed by the fluorine-containing waste water and falls to the bottom of the 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2, and then is sent to the membrane type solid-liquid concentration separation device 3 through the liquid discharge end of the 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2, after being treated by the membrane type solid-liquid concentration separation device 3, the treated waste water enters the electrodialyzer 12 for electrodialysis concentration treatment, and then is stored in the waste water storage tank 4, the waste water discharged from the waste water storage tank 4 is further concentrated by the concentrated evaporimeter 5, the concentration of ammonium hydrogen fluoride is improved, the ammonium hydrogen fluoride solution with improved concentration is crystallized at-5 DEG C and centrifugally treated by the crystallization part 6, with the decrease of temperature, the solubility of ammonium hydrogen fluoride decreases, and the crystallization is started, after the centrifugal solid-liquid separation, the ammonium hydrogen fluoride raw material treated by the crystallization part 6 is sent to the drying part 7, the crystallized ammonium hydrogen fluoride raw material is dried by the drying part 7, and the ammonium hydrogen fluoride product is obtained.

[0030] The gas generated by the drying part 7 is condensed by the condenser 13, and the liquid obtained after condensation is sent to the concentrated evaporimeter 5 together with the waste water sent from the waste water storage tank 4, and the gas that cannot be condensed by the condenser 13 is sent to the ammonia-containing waste gas absorption device 2 together with the newly entered ammonia-containing waste gas and the newly entered fluorine-containing waste water for spray absorption treatment.

[0031] The low concentration waste liquid generated after concentration and centrifugal treatment of the concentrated evaporimeter 5 and the crystallization part 6 is temporarily stored in the transfer tank 8, the waste material sent by the membrane type solid-liquid concentration separation device 3 and the transfer tank 8 is centrifugally separated by the centrifugal separator 9, so that the liquid material and the solid material are separated, and the waste water generated by the centrifugal separator 9 is fully stirred and homogenized by the water washing storage tank 10 with an agitator, and then sent to the waste water station 11 for treatment.

[0032] The pH value of the waste liquid after the electrodialysis of the electrodialyzer 12 is 2-7.

[0033] The temperature of the waste gas after the concentration of the concentrator 5 is -5℃.
